Not at all. Compression socks should feel snug, but never painful. We use 15–20 mmHg graduated compression, which is widely considered the ideal level for everyday wear. They apply gentle pressure that supports circulation without feeling restrictive. Most customers notice that after a few minutes, the socks simply feel comfortable while their legs feel lighter throughout the day.

Absolutely. Tenso socks are made with premium Merino wool, which naturally regulates temperature. Unlike synthetic fabrics that trap heat and sweat, Merino is breathable and moisture-wicking, helping your feet stay cool and dry even on warm days. Whether you're working long shifts, travelling, or simply out and about, they're designed for year-round comfort.

Our socks are designed to be worn throughout your day. Most people put them on in the morning and wear them until the evening while working, travelling, or staying active. Because we use a comfortable 15–20 mmHg compression level, they're supportive enough to improve comfort without feeling overly tight. If you have a medical condition, we always recommend following your healthcare provider's advice.

Compression socks have been used for years to help support healthy circulation and reduce feelings of tired, heavy, or swollen legs. Many people notice a significant difference during long shifts, flights, pregnancy, or after spending hours standing or sitting. While they aren't a cure for medical conditions, they can make everyday life noticeably more comfortable when worn consistently.

For most people, we don't recommend sleeping in compression socks. They're designed to support circulation while you're upright and active during the day. When you're lying down, your circulation naturally changes and compression usually isn't necessary. If your doctor has specifically advised you to wear compression socks overnight, you should follow their guidance. Otherwise, simply put them on again in the morning for the best results.
